The Study Of How Media's Reports On Medical Disputes Has Influenced The Public

In recent years,the reports of medical disputes are frequently showed up,and the relationship between doctors and patients is quite tense.According to the data released by the State Health Commission during the two sessions of 2016,there were 115,000 medical disputes in the country in 2015,a slight decrease than 2014.As the doctor-patient disputes are related to every household,the projection in the case showing a complex and diverse pattern,major disputes often become hot news.And public opinion caused by a great number of media reports also affects the public awareness of the relationship between doctors and patients to a certain extent.This paper takes media coverage as the breakthrough point and exploring the current situation of doctor-patient relationship,and the influence of media coverage on doctor-patient relationship.In addition to the introduction and conclusion,the thesis is divided into four chapters: the first chapter is the characteristics of the current media coverage of medical disputes.This paper discusses the overall characteristics and trends presented in the dispute reports by TV,newspaper,network and other media in the current media forms from three aspects which are respectively the discourse changes in the reports of doctoral disputes,the perspective of reports on disputes between doctors and patients and the characteristics of different types of media reports on doctor-patient disputes;The second chapter is the public's attitude towards the doctor-patient relationship in the current media environment.The chapter expounds the basic understanding and emotional attitudes of the public to the doctor-patient relationship and the coverage of the doctor-patient disputes by the questionnaire survey from two aspects which are respectively the report condition of the public exposure to the relationship between doctors and patients and the public's attitudes towards doctor-patient relationship;The third chapter is the impact on the public of the media on the relationship between doctors and patients.This chapter is the coreof the paper.The chapter explore the effect of the current media environment on the public awareness of the relationship between doctors and patients using the questionnaire survey method from three aspects which are respectively the impact of the current media environment on public awareness of doctor-patient relationship,public comment on reports of current doctor-patient relationship and the guidance on the public of the media;The fourth chapter is the media's reporting strategy of doctor-patient disputes.This chapter makes some constructive recommendations for the media report how to play a positive role in the doctor-patient relationship.Media coverage affects the public awareness of the relationship between doctors and patients to a certain extent.The paper concludes that based on keeping the discourse's fair,the pursuit of facts' justice,the media can use a variety of forms of media coverage to create a public expression space for the public,do guidance effectively,enhance the social recognition of the medical industry,and construct rational public opinions between doctor-patient and promote the harmonious development of doctor-patient's relationship.
